One Earth Leadership Consortium

In conjunction with the Conscious Leadership Institute, the All Life Institute has formed the One Earth Leadership Consortium (OELC), a collective of purpose-driven companies providing strategic leadership development opportunities for their leaders. OELC works in partnership with the natural world and each other to explore and enquire, engage in multi-level systems thinking, focus on a larger inclusive-purpose, and to reimagine models of business, leadership, and organizational value creation within a fully holistic All Life orientation. In addition to its flagship leadership program, OELC offers coaching, retreats, and dialogue series for executives.  The Conscious Leadership Institute is led by its co-founders, Cam Danielson and Pamela Fuhrmann, who have extensive experience in working with global organizations in the field of leadership development.

 

International 1 HOPE-TDR Initiative

The All Life Institute works with the International 1 HOPE-TDR (One Health for One Planet Education and Transdisciplinary Research) Initiative, a large global collaborative effort to extend the concept of One Health and well-being, the UN-2030 Sustainable Development Goals and an All Life or ecocentric orientation to the world at all levels of education (particularly higher education) and the general public. The 1 HOPE-TDR initiative is led by Dr. George Lueddeke who is also an Affiliated Scholar of the All Life Institute. The collaborative efforts of this initiative involve the input of numerous national, regional and global organizations.

Center for a Humane Economy and Animal Wellness Action

The Center for a Humane Economy is a Washington, D.C.-based 501(c)(3) charitable animal welfare organization that focuses on influencing the conduct of corporations to forge a humane economic order and one that respects the intrinsic value and interconnectedness of all life forms.

Animal Wellness Action (AWA) is a Washington, D.C.-based 501(c)(4) organization with a mission of helping animals by promoting legal standards forbidding cruelty. Animal Wellness Action champions causes that alleviate the suffering of companion animals, farm animals, and wildlife. To prevent cruelty, AWA promotes enacting good public policies and works to enforce those policies. To enact good laws, good lawmakers must be elected, and that's why AWA reminds voters which candidates care about these issues and which ones don’t.

The Center for a Humane Economy and Animal Wellness Action are partner organizations that are both led by Wayne Pacelle who is also President of the All Life Institute. The Institute works with both entities to implement its policies within the corporate, governmental and legal realms.
